Milwaukee Brewers Eye Mason Edwards in Draft

The Milwaukee Brewers are strategically rebuilding their roster, trading away veterans for promising prospects and eyeing the 2026 MLB Draft. Bleacher Reports Joel Reuter projects theyll snag southpaw Mason Edwards from USC with their first-round pick. Edwards, a six-foot-two, 190-pound lefty, has impressed with his sharp command, pitchability, and impressive stats: six wins, 1.35 ERA, 95 strikeouts, and a 3.65 strikeout-to-walk ratio. His plus curve, plus changeup, and solid fastball make him an ideal fit for the Brewers system.
